Arctangent Festival Adds Bands to 2025 Lineup!
The much-loved and award-winning Arctangent Festival returns this summer in August and has revealed another host of amazing acts for the event.

Starting off with huge ATG fans favourite, the Leicester born, instrumental post rock band Maybeshewill, critically acclaimed Scottish and American mathcore band Frontierer, and recently reformed Welsh post hardcore band Mclusky (who are releasing their new album The World Is Still Here and So Are We in May through Mike Patton’s Ipecac label).
Joining them in this announcement and in August are Irish post-rock (with a side order of electronics) from County Wicklow, God Is An Astronaut (as an exclusive UK show), hugely exciting Atlanta Georgia sextet The Callous Daoboys (as a UK exclusive festival show), and a few HUGE silent disco sets from Nordic Giants, AK/DK, Yard and JOHN CXNNOR (performing an exclusive Doom Rave DJ-set).
On top of the bands, the brand new Arctangent Festival App has now been launched, which will allow access to the festival clash-finder, as well as be a great place to be the first to hear about announcements, discounts, merch drops and more. A new artwork poster created by John Baizley from Baroness, and a brand new shiny website.
Arctangent Festival will be taking place on the 13th, 14th, 15th and 16th of August 2025. Tickets and information can be found on the official website.
